Ladyfingers are made from a sponge cake batter where the egg yolks and sugar are beaten together until very thick and then flour and beaten beaten egg whites are folded in. They are a principal ingredient in many dessert recipes, such as trifles and charlottes, and are also used as fruit or chocolate gateau linings, and sometimes for the sponge element of tiramisu. Ladyfingers are low density, dry, egg-based, sweet Boudoir Biscuits roughly shaped like a large finger. Ladyfingers are lighter, airier finger shaped biscuits that are perfect for using in desserts as they absorb liquid. Vienna fingers are a brand of biscuit consisting of a vanilla cream filling sandwiched by two cookies.
